BBHY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review
79 of the 6,340 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in JPMorgan BetaBuilders USD High Yield Corporate Bond ETF (BBHY)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$699M — down 52% from $1.45B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 10 funds closed out of BBHY and 7 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 33 trimmed existing stakes and 26 added.
The largest buyer was AssetMark Inc, adding an estimated $5.58M. The largest seller was JP Morgan Chase, cutting an estimated $638M.
